Abstract

La invención se relaciona a un sistema de gestión electrónica (5) para celdas generadoras de electricidad (3), el sistema que comprende: - terminales de conexión de celda que son conectadas a n celdas generadoras de electricidad asociadas (3), n que es un número entero positivo, - salidas que son conectadas a m convertidores estáticos asociados (9); m que es un número entero positivo y por lo menos m = 2, - un módulo de enrutamiento de energía (13) adaptado para enrutar los flujos de energía desde y entre las terminales de conexión de celda hacia las salidas; y - una unidad de control electrónica (15) adaptada para controlar dinámicamente el módulo de enrutamiento de energía (13).
